Tammy Abraham Expresses Desire to Revisit Nigeria Despite Choosing England
AC Milan striker Tammy Abraham has expressed his heartfelt desire to visit Nigeria again, reflecting on his deep connection to the country through his heritage and upbringing.
Born in Camberwell, London, to Nigerian parents, Abraham holds cherished memories of his time in Nigeria, a land rich in culture and tradition.
In a recent interview with Milan TV, the 27-year-old footballer shared his affection for the country, saying, “I have a few Nigerian friends.
I grew up in an area with many Nigerians, and I was raised with that culture. I’ve been to Nigeria, and I hope to go back soon. My mom often cooks Nigerian dishes.”
These words reveal how his Nigerian roots remain a significant part of his identity, influencing both his personal life and his football career.
Abraham’s journey in international football took a pivotal turn in 2017 when the Nigeria Football Federation (NFF) made attempts to persuade him to represent the Super Eagles.
However, after careful consideration, he ultimately decided to commit his international career to the England national team.
Since making his competitive debut in 2020 against the Czech Republic, Abraham has earned 11 caps and netted three goals for the Three Lions, solidifying his place in the squad.
Despite his choice to represent England, Abraham’s fondness for Nigeria is undeniable.
He remains proud of his heritage and is eager to reconnect with the country that plays a crucial role in his family history.
As he continues to excel in his career with AC Milan, fans are hopeful that he will soon make a return to Nigeria, where he can further explore his roots and the vibrant culture that has shaped him.

Rasheedat Ajibade Confident Ahead of WAFCON 2026
Super Falcons captain Rasheedat Ajibade speaks on the team’s readiness for the 2026 Women’s Africa Cup of Nations.
The captain shared that they are focused on maintaining their reputation as the best team and making Africa proud.
“The team’s spirit is high. Everyone is fully focused. We know why we’re here, and we are ready to take things one step at a time. So we’re 100 per cent ready.”

Dani Olmo Breaks Silence on Final Match Altercation
Spain footballer Dani Olmo speaks on the final cup match and what really happened during the altercation that occurred.
The player shared in an interview “An individual who claims to be sorry but justifies a punch as a reaction to a comment is certainly not sincere in their apology, as they are deceiving themselves. I did not provoke him, so there is no need for him to apologize.”
He added “What truly characterizes us is not the error itself, but the bravery to admit it with humility, honesty, and dignity, especially when my children, my family, and all the fans are watching the game.”

Karim Benzema Reacts to Zidane’s France Manager Rumours
Former Real Madrid player Karim Benzema shares his thoughts on the potential appointment of Zinedine Zidane as the new France manager, expressing his happiness for him.
He shared in a recent interview “Am I pleased that Zidane is the new coach of France? I cannot say for certain if it will be him, but if it is, YES, I AM TRULY HAPPY. He is a legend, he is like a big brother to me.”
While France has not yet confirmed their new manager, Zidane remains a strong candidate.
